Körsbär

Hur Cherry Pick i Git

Hur Cherry Pick i Git

Hur man använder git cherry-pick

  1. Dra ner grenen lokalt. Använd din git GUI eller dra ner den på kommandoraden, vad du än vill.
  2. Gå tillbaka till den gren du går samman med. ...
  3. Hitta de åtaganden du vill dra in i din filial. ...
  4. "Cherry pick" de åtaganden du vill ha i denna gren. ...
  5. Skjut upp den här grenen som vanligt.

  1. Hur väljer du en fil?
  2. Hur kör jag ett engagemang?
  3. Hur kör du ett åtagande från en gren till en annan?
  4. Är git cherry pick dåligt?
  5. Vad är exempel på git cherry pick?
  6. Kan jag välja en sammanslagning?
  7. Kommer cherry pick bort att begå?
  8. Är körsbärsplockning ett misstag?
  9. Hur löser du en körsbärsplockningskonflikt?
  10. Hur kör jag körsbärsplockning i Visual Studio?
  11. Vad betyder körsbärsplockning?
  12. Är körsbärsplockning en bra idé?
  13. När ska du inte använda en körsbärsplockning?
  14. Hur håller du körsbärsplockning?

Hur väljer du en fil?

Hur Git körsbärsplockning ändras bara för vissa filer

  1. Skaffa commit git cherry-pick -n <begå>
  2. Unstage allt git återställ HEAD.
  3. Ställ in ändringarna du vill behålla git add <väg>
  4. Låt arbetsträdet matcha index # (gör detta från repoens översta nivå) git checkout .

Hur väljer jag ett engagemang?

Hur Cherry Pick

  1. Skaffa kommunicera hash. Du kan göra detta på två sätt: Genom att skriva git log --oneline för att få loggen över din åtagandeshistorik. ...
  2. Kassa till den gren som du vill infoga engagemanget i, i vårt fall är detta funktionsgrenen: git checkout-funktionen .
  3. Cherry-pick the commit: git cherry-pick C .

Hur väljer du en kommission från en gren till en annan?

I SourceTree är vägen till körsbärsplockning att:

  1. Byt till den gren som du vill att ändringarna ska tillämpas på.
  2. Hitta engagemanget från den andra grenen som du vill tillämpa på den här.
  3. Högerklicka på den och välj "Cherry Pick"

Är git cherry pick dåligt?

Enkel. Observera att cherry-pick kommer att kopiera åtagandena så att det ursprungliga engagemanget fortfarande kommer att finnas i källgrenen. De flesta utvecklare kommer att överväga att körsbärsplockning är en dålig praxis som kan orsaka problem som att ha dubbla åtaganden i flera grenar, klara sig med git-historien och andra.

Vad är exempel på git cherry pick?

git cherry-pick är ett kraftfullt kommando som gör det möjligt att plocka godtyckliga Git-åtaganden genom referens och läggas till det nuvarande fungerande HEAD. Körsbärsplockning är handlingen att välja ett åtagande från en gren och tillämpa det på en annan. git cherry pick kan vara användbart för att ångra ändringar.

Kan jag välja en sammanslagning?

Körsbärsplockning avskräckas ofta i utvecklargemenskapen. Huvudskälet är att det skapar ett duplicerat engagemang med samma ändringar och att du tappar förmågan att spåra historiken för det ursprungliga engagemanget. Om du kan slå ihop bör du använda det istället för körsbärsplockning. Använd den med försiktighet!

Kommer cherry pick bort att begå?

Att bara säga att det kommer att slå samman den specifika förändringen (begå) till målgrenen. Sammanfogning påverkar inte källgrenen så den kommer definitivt inte att raderas.

Är körsbärsplockning ett misstag?

Körsbärsplockning är en logisk felaktighet som uppstår när någon bara fokuserar på bevis som stöder deras hållning, medan man ignorerar bevis som strider mot det.

Hur löser du en körsbärsplockningskonflikt?

  1. Kolla in den gren du vill plocka från. Harley bugfix-grenar har lagts till i Koha git repo, så du behöver inte lägga till en ny fjärranslutning. ...
  2. Hitta åtagandena att körsbärsplocka. git log --pretty = oneline. ...
  3. Skapa en ren ny gren att arbeta i. ...
  4. Börja körsbärsplockning. ...
  5. Lösa konflikter.

Hur kör jag körsbärsplockning i Visual Studio?

För att körsbärsplockar åtaganden i Visual Studio högerklickar jag vanligtvis på ursprungsgrenen, klickar på "Visa historik" och körsbärsplockar de åtaganden som jag vill slå samman till den för närvarande utcheckade grenen.

Vad betyder körsbärsplockning?

intransitivt verb. : för att välja det bästa eller mest önskvärda. transitivt verb. : att välja det bästa eller mest önskvärda också: att välja det bästa eller mest önskvärda från körsbärsplockade konstsamlingen.

Är körsbärsplockning en bra idé?

Åtgärder för körsbärsplockning är användbart när du behöver en specifik förändring i flera grenar där det inte är önskvärt att slå samman annan historik. Detta är ett specifikt arbetsflöde utanför sammanslagningen, för att kombinera historien för två grenar ger fler åtaganden än du behöver.

När ska du inte använda en körsbärsplockning?

När du kan använda en traditionell Merge eller Rebase för att integrera, bör du göra det. Cherry-pick bör reserveras för fall där detta inte är möjligt, t.ex.g. när en snabbkorrigering måste skapas eller när du vill spara bara ett / få åtaganden från en annars övergiven gren.

Hur håller du körsbärsplockning?

Det betyder att om du får några konflikter under körsbärsplockningen behöver du bara begå efter att ha löst dem för att avsluta körsbärsplockningen . EDIT Edward konstaterade att detta bara är sant när du körsbärsplockar ett enda engagemang. När du väljer flera åtaganden kan du köra git cherry-pick - fortsätt från konsolen.

Så här installerar och konfigurerar du Apache på Ubuntu 18.04 LTS
Så här installerar du Apache på Ubuntu Steg 1 Installera Apache. För att installera Apache-paketet på Ubuntu, använd kommandot sudo apt-get install ap...
Hur man installerar och konfigurerar Apache httpd på Fedora Linux
Metod 2. Installera från Fedora Repository Öppna en terminal (ctrl + alt + f2) med root-användare eller åtminstone med superanvändarbehörigheter. Anvä...
CentOS Hur man installerar RPM
Hur installerar jag en RPM på CentOS? Hur installerar jag en RPM på Linux? Kan jag använda RPM på CentOS? Kan jag installera RPM? Hur tvingar jag ett ...